Based in Belgrade, Serbia, CANVAS is a non-profit NGO run by two former members of Otpor, the youth movement that helped overthrow dictator Slobodan Milosevic in — one of whom is Waging Nonviolence advisory board member Srdja Popovic. CANVAS is known for its work training pro-democracy activists in over 40 countries.

First, all movements start with the desire for change, so we offer a. In , CANVAS published its book for students, "Canvas Core Curriculum: A Guide To Effective Nonviolent Struggle." It has also published a handbook manual for activists entitled "Non-Violent Struggle – 50 Crucial Points", which has been translated into Spanish, French, Serbian, Arabic and Persian.
